Looks like Samsung is not done making compact smartphones. The company, which launched its Galaxy XCover 4 handset back in 2017, is now set to launch its successor, the Galaxy XCover 5 this year. Although there is no confirmation coming from the South Korean tech giant, a report from Winfuture has revealed the upcoming handset's design along with some specifications.

According to the report, the XCover 5 is said to be a compact device that will also have a removable battery. It is said to feature a 3,000mAh battery with 15W charging. Powering the smartphone might be the midrange Exynos 850 processor along with 4 GB of RAM and 64GB inbuilt storage, which can be expanded using a micro SD card.

There might also be some more variants based on different RAM and storage sizes. However, we don't know the details on those yet.

The Galaxy XCover 5 is said to pack a 5.3-inch screen, which puts it against its iOS rival, iPhone 12 Mini, which has a screen size of 5.4-inches. But the XCover has a different audience considering it is made for rough use. The Android phone is said to have 1480x720 display resolution along with 16:9 aspect ratio and Gorilla Glass 6 covering.

According to the renders, the handset has thick bezels on top and bottom, along with a rugged side, protecting the device. At the back, you see a single camera surrounded by a Red ring. This is expected to feature a 16-megapixel sensor along with two LEDs, and a 5-megapixel shooter at the front.

The Galaxy XCover 5 is also supposed to get the IP68 waterproof and dustproof rating along with MIL-STD 810G certification for durability. As mentioned in the report, the connectivity options of the smartphone may include Bluetooth 5.0, support for 5GHz Wi-Fi, NFC, GPS, USB Type-C and 3.5mm audio jack.

Although one cannot see a fingerprint scanner on the phone, the device is expected to feature face unlock. According to Winfuture, the upcoming Galaxy XCover 5 might be priced between EUR 289 and EUR 299. And for the launch, the device is expected to see the light of the day later this month.
